Deaths of Christian Sanitation Workers in Pakistan Highlight Systemic Discrimination

Akash Masih wears a plastic bag over his head to prevent dark sewage sludge from getting on his hair while cleaning a manhole in Johar Town, Lahore, on May 9, 2026.

At least six Christian sanitation workers have died in recent weeks cleaning sewers in Pakistan. Rights groups say minorities are systematically channeled into hazardous work.
